Chrooma Keyboard version 3.0 released brings new styles, custom trail colors, cursor control, one hand mode and more

Chrooma Keyboard has hit version 3.0, after being in beta for a while. The update brings in a plethora of new features fpr the keyboard app.

Chrooma 3 kb styles

Let’s see what the most noticeable changes are.

Firstly, there are two new keyboard styles, which are available for premium users. The app now supports custom gesture trail colours, which allows you to select from a choice of preset colour options, or pick from a palette, or enter a hex code. The emogi page has been restyled, and now looks a bit cleaner and well organized.

The Action Row now allows you to swipe to delete words quickly. But we found that the new cursor control is more useful. Do you get annoyed when you find that one letter in a word at the middle of a sentence is wrong, and instead of correcting it, you sometimes  accidentally delete the whole sentence? Well you won’t need to do that anymore. Tap the spacebar and drag it to the left or right to move the cursor to the corresponding direction.

You can also Swipe to the left of the spacebar to switch to the keyboard’s one hand mode. Swipe right to switch back.

The developers have also improved the keyboard’s text suggestion and prediction functions, and that it has some new settings as well.

In spite of all the new features, Chrooma’s free to use scheme, which makes it mandatory to buy the premium version to unlock some basic features, makes it a bit annoying.
